Sorry to hijack this topic, I found this estimation in czech written book (published in 1984)
log (x) = (z^2*a+b)*z z = (x-1)/(x+1) and limits for x are: for decadic logarithm the x must be between 0,316 and 3,162 for natural logharithm the x must be between 0,6065 and 1,649 the constants a and b: for log(x): a = 0,36415, b = 0,86304 for ln(x): a= 0,70225, b = 1,99938 |
